New Delhi: The Congress on Wednesday moved the Election Commission against remarks by BJP’s prime ministerial candidate Narendra Modi that CBI and IM will be used to prevent the opposition party from coming to power.

At a rally recently, Modi had alleged that the Congress was misusing the CBI and allowing Indian Mujahideen a "free hand" to settle political scores with him.

The Gujarat CM had accused the Congress of trying to attack him "from behind like a coward".

"One by one, the way incidents are taking place, it appears that those who could not defeat Modi in Gujarat, who were beaten badly in three elections and lost face who feel BJP and Modi cannot be stopped through democratic means....

"They are now using other means- of sometimes putting CBI after them, and at other times giving a free hand to Indian Mujahideen," he had said.

Modi`s reference to IM came in the wake of the serial bomb blasts suspected to be carried out by the terror outfit during his Patna rally of October 27 which left seven persons dead and scores of others injured.
